Species Tarantulas
Tarantulas are a group of around 820 species of spiders that are large, with big fangs, and generally hairy
Distribution Around the world, found on every continent except Antarctica
Habitat A few inhabits semi-desert regions. Most exist in tropical rainforest
Size Leg spans up to 12 inches
Diet Insectivorous -
Most tarantulas feeds on insects and other invertebrates. Larger species could prey on vertebrates including rodents, bats, frogs, lizards, snakes, and small birds.
Lifestyles Most tarantulas adopt one of three life styles thus:
1. Arboreal
- living in trees
2. Terrestrial
- living on land
3. Burrower
- living underground

Cobalt Blue Tarantula, from Burma and Thailand
 

Goliath Bird-eating Tarantula, the world's largest spider. Leg spans recorded 12 inches. Found in Venezuela, northern Brazil, Guyana, French Guiana and Suriname
